How Do Jacket Climate Conditions Affect Jacket Selection?
Jacket climate conditions categorize the macro-environmental temperature ranges and seasonal humidity levels of your specific geographic region. Regional climate mapping aligns baseline insulation volume with seasonal averages, preventing dangerous core temperature drops.
Climate & Structural Requirement Matrix:
| Climate Profile | Average Temp Range | Recommended Insulation | Ideal Face Fabric / Membrane |
|---|---|---|---|
| Mild & Wet | 40°F to 60°F | Lightweight Synthetic | Unlined / 2.5-Layer Waterproof |
| Cold & Dry | 15°F to 40°F | High Fill-Power Down | Tightly Woven Nylon / Windproof |
| Freezing & Wet | -10°F to 30°F | Heavyweight Synthetic | 3-Layer Membrane / Seam-Sealed |
| Extreme Alpine | Below -10°F | Expedition-Grade Down | Reinforced Ripstop / Heavy Denier |

Is Jacket Price a Factor to Consider Before Buying a Jacket?
Jacket price quantifies the upfront financial cost of the garment relative to its material components, manufacturing complexity, and brand markup. Calculating cost-per-wear amortizes the initial purchase price, revealing the true long-term financial value of a durable garment.
Cost-Per-Wear (CPW) Financial ROI Analysis:
| Garment Tier | Upfront Purchase Price | Estimated Lifespan (Wears) | Calculated Cost-Per-Wear | Financial ROI Assessment |
|---|---|---|---|---|
| Fast-Fashion Trend | $90 | 60 | $1.50 | Negative / Rapid Replacement Required |
| Mid-Tier Commuter | $180 | 300 | $0.60 | Moderate / Good Everyday Utility |
| Premium Technical | $400 | 800+ | $0.50 | High / Maximum Long-Term Yield |
